Abstract

We present miniature Nd:vanadate (Nd:YV04) lasers which are passively mode-locked at extremely high repetition rates of up to 49 GHz, using semiconductor saturable absorber mirrors (SESAMs). Q-switching instabilities were suppressed by the use of an optimized monolithic cavity design and the use of a SESAM with a small modulation depth and saturation fluence. At 49 GHz repetition rate, we achieved 82 mW average output power, 1.7 pJ pulse energy, and a pulse duration of ~6 ps.
